How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Delaware County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Delaware County Studio Apartments | $718 | $625 | $900 |
| Delaware County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$836 | $575 | $1,800 |
| Delaware County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,001 | $535 | $1,650 |
| Delaware County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$938 | $305 | $1,460 |
| Delaware County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$681 | $449 | $1,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Delaware County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Delaware County?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Delaware County with Washer/Dryer is at Muncie Varsity House listed at $549.
How much is the average rent for Delaware County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Delaware County with Washer/Dryer is $1,012.
What is the largest Delaware County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Delaware County is a 1,356 square feet unit starting from $549 at Muncie Varsity House.
What is the average size for Delaware County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Delaware County is currently at 728 sq ft.
